I've just received a will I had sent for (and forgotten about so I had a nasty moment when I pulled out a letter headed HM Courts ....lol). It was written in 1879 and, as well as leaving everything to his wife and making her the sole executrix, he also stipulated that she was to be the guardian of their children who at that date ranged in age from new-born to 15 years. I'm wondering if this was an unusual thing for a man to entrust entirely to his wife in 1879.Any thoughts any-one?
